Mineral Water Plant 2000 LPH

The Mineral Water Plant 2000 LPH is an advanced water purification and bottling system designed to produce 2,000 liters of mineral-enriched purified water per hour. This high-capacity system is ideal for commercial and industrial applications, including bottled water production, large-scale water supply for businesses, hotels, hospitals, and industrial processes. The plant integrates several stages of purification, ensuring the highest quality of mineral water, free from contaminants and enriched with essential minerals for health benefits.

Key Features:

  • Capacity: Processes up to 2,000 liters of mineral water per hour, suitable for medium to large-scale operations.
  • Comprehensive Water Purification: Equipped with multi-stage filtration including pre-treatment, reverse osmosis (RO), UV sterilization, and ozonation to ensure water is free from physical, chemical, and microbiological impurities.
  • Mineral Addition System: Restores essential minerals such as calcium, magnesium, and potassium after the purification process, enhancing the health benefits of the water.
  • Advanced RO Technology: The reverse osmosis system removes dissolved salts, heavy metals, and harmful contaminants, ensuring water with low total dissolved solids (TDS) levels.
  • Automated Operation: The plant features fully automated controls with real-time monitoring systems to ensure consistent performance, reduce manual intervention, and improve overall operational efficiency.
  • Robust Construction: Built with high-quality stainless steel and corrosion-resistant materials for long-lasting durability, especially in challenging industrial environments.
  • Energy Efficient: Designed to operate with minimal energy consumption, offering a cost-effective solution for large-scale mineral water production.
  • Post-Treatment Ozonation: Ozone treatment ensures the water remains bacteria-free during the bottling process, extending the shelf life of the bottled mineral water.
  • User-Friendly Interface: Includes an intuitive control panel that provides real-time data on plant operation, water quality, and system alerts, allowing for easy monitoring and maintenance.

Technical Specifications:

  • Flow Rate: 2000 liters per hour (LPH)
  • Purification Stages: Pre-filtration (sediment and activated carbon), reverse osmosis, UV sterilization, ozonation, and mineral dosing system
  • TDS Removal: Up to 98-99% of dissolved solids, with customized TDS levels based on required output
  • Mineral Dosing: Adjustable mineral dosing system to reintroduce essential minerals like calcium and magnesium
  • Operating Pressure: 10-12 bar
  • Power Consumption: Approximately 2-3 kW for efficient operation
  • Material: Constructed with stainless steel frames and piping, with food-grade materials in water contact parts
  • Automation: Fully automatic with PLC (Programmable Logic Controller) and HMI (Human-Machine Interface) controls for easy operation
  • Post-Treatment: UV sterilization and ozone generator for disinfection
  • Control System: Real-time monitoring with automatic shut-off, low-pressure alarms, and auto-flush features
  • Bottling Compatibility: Can be integrated with semi-automatic or fully automatic bottling and packaging lines
